An outside individual option increases optimism and facilitates collaboration when groups form flexibly

R. Mori, N. Hanaki, et al.

This study by Ryutaro Mori, Nobuyuki Hanaki, and Tatsuya Kameda uncovers how voluntary collaboration enhances group success, highlighting the role of optimistic belief updates while managing individual choices in uncertain public goods provisioning.
